Chlorine dioxide (ClO2) is a disinfectant in municipal water-treatment plants. It dissolves in basic solution, producing ClO3- and ClO2- according to the redox reaction: 2ClO2(g) + 2OH-(aq) ?ClO3-(aq) + ClO2-(aq) +H2O. The following kinetic data were obtained at 298 K for the reaction:

Expt # [ClO2]0, M [OH-]0, M Initial rate (M/s)

1 0.060 0.030 0.0248

2 0.020 0.030 0.00827

3 0.020 0.090 0.0247

Determine the rate law, overall order of reaction, and the rate constant for this reaction at 298 K.
